Responsibilities:

* Provide ongoing support to operators on-site, stepping in when needed to keep service levels high

* Lead and coordinate operator activity on complex, large-scale projects to ensure efficient delivery

* Contribute to operator meetings and drive forward agreed action points to support continuous improvement

* Manage depot operations, including receiving goods, plant oversight, and ordering of required parts

* Proactively engage with customers on-site to strengthen relationships and identify opportunities for additional project sales

* Organise training sessions such as Safety Stand Down, IFE, Thumbs Up, and Eco Driver initiatives

* Support recruitment efforts across depots by identifying staffing needs and helping source suitable candidates

* Carry out operator inductions, ensuring smooth integration into both company and project culture

* Conduct pre-employment assessments to confirm candidates meet company and project standards

* Promote and enforce 5-star PPE standards to maintain a strong safety culture across the workforce

* Report and escalate any plant damage or service issues quickly to minimise downtime

* Partner with mobile fitters to ensure scheduled maintenance and repairs are carried out without delay

* Deliver ongoing performance reviews, offering coaching and feedback to improve operator capability

* Build strong working relationships with project foremen through quarterly reviews, ensuring alignment with company values and long-term goals
